Earth Compactation : Essential for Construction Success

Soil compaction is a critical step in any infrastructure development. By reducing the space of air voids within the soil, compaction creates a more more info solid foundation for structures. This solidifies the subgrade and improves drainage, preventing settlement and other issues that can damage a building over time. Proper compaction is necessary for ensuring the longevity and sturdiness of any construction project.

Understanding Soil Compactors: Types, Applications, and Benefits

Soil compactors play a crucial role in construction and landscaping projects. It are specialized machines designed to densify soil by applying pressure. Different types of soil compactors exist, each suited for specific applications. Plate compactors are commonly used for compact areas, while roller compactors are better suited for larger projects.

The primary benefit of using a soil compactor is to create a stable and uniform foundation. Compacted soil reduces settling and erosion, which can damage structures and landscapes. Furthermore, compaction enhances the bearing capacity of the soil, allowing for the secure construction of roads, buildings, and other facilities.

Ultimately, understanding the different types of soil compactors and their applications can lead to a more successful and durable project.
